Whatsapp stops working on some smartphones today
Messaging service WhatsApp will no longer work on millions of smartphones from 1 February. Android and iPhone devices which only support outdated operating systems will no longer be able to run the Facebook-owned app. WhatsApp said the move was necessary in order to protect the security of its users. Smartphone shipments to experience third consecutive year decline
The smartphone market is projected to experience its third consecutive year of declining shipments in 2019, according to the International Data Corporation (IDC) Worldwide Quarterly Mobile Phone Tracker. Survey reveals number of Nigerians without mobile phone
A recent survey conducted by Pew Research Centre has shown that 39% of Nigerians own a smartphone, 44% own a mobile phone that is not a smartphone and 17% have no mobile phone.
